Brinjal Prices in Javra Market: Javra Market, the total arrival was 0.04 tons, with prices ranging from ₹3,000 to ₹4,000 per quintal. The model price was recorded at ₹3,500 per quintal. Due to limited supply, prices remained high in Javra Market today.
Brinjal Prices in Sheopur Kalan Market: At Sheopur Kalan Market, 0.5 tons of the Arkashila Mattigulla variety arrived. The minimum price was ₹1,000 per quintal, while the maximum price reached ₹1,500 per quintal. The model price stood at ₹1,300 per quintal. The demand in Sheopur Kalan Market was steady.
Brinjal Prices in Timarni Market: Timarni Market, the arrival of other varieties was 0.09 tons. Prices ranged from ₹500 to ₹700 per quintal, with a model price of ₹600 per quintal. Compared to other markets, brinjal prices in Timarni Market remained relatively lower.
Brinjal Prices in Keshopur Market: Keshopur Market, a significant arrival of 17.76 tons of brinjal was recorded. Prices ranged between ₹1,000 and ₹1,600 per quintal, while the model price settled at ₹1,400 per quintal. This major Delhi market observed a stable demand along with good supply. The Keshopur Market remains a preferred option for bulk selling due to its strong demand.
Brinjal Rate in Rajasthan:
Brinjal Prices in Jodhpur (Pawta) Market: At Jodhpur (Pawta) Market, the total arrival was 32 tons. Prices ranged from ₹1,000 to ₹1,500 per quintal, with a model price of ₹1,200 per quintal. Due to good arrivals, demand in Jodhpur (Pawta) Market was moderate.
Brinjal Prices in Sri Ganganagar Market: Sri Ganganagar Market, a large arrival of 65 tons was recorded. Prices fluctuated between ₹900 and ₹1,300 per quintal, with the model price being ₹1,100 per quintal. The Sri Ganganagar Market had the highest arrival among all markets today.
